Internet Organised Social Events

A great way to meet people is through real life social events organised


by personals sites. They can either be ‘official’ events organised by

the company that runs the web site, a commercial ‘events’ company

affiliated with the web site, or by regular members of the personals

site (typically the chat room regulars)

These events can range from the usual party/nightclub type

events, to bush walks, BBQ’s, cruises, movie nights, organised

sports, group holidays, the list goes on.

‘Singles events’ are getting very popular with formal Desperate

& Dateless Balls (D&D), dinner parties, nightclub events, etc., that

can attract thousands of single people.

Although these seem like a great and natural way to get to meet

people, the major disadvantage of this is it really defeats the purpose

and efficiency of the Internet when it comes to looking for a potential

partner. You might as well forget the Internet altogether and go to

your local nightclub.

The nightclub/party events really are basically the same as your

typical nightclub ‘meat market’ scene, so you should know basically

what to expect. In fact, these types of events are by far the most

popular, one mention of the word nightclub or beer usually

generates a few hundred eager participants. The other types of

events such as bush walks and cruises typically attract a smaller

and different type of crowd entirely.

Having said that though, there are several benefits. You can be

assured that most people there will be single and looking for

someone, and they will usually be in the same position as you and won’t know anyone there. So it can give those who are a little on


the shy side a good chance to get out in the real world and mingle.

Obviously going to these events in addition to using the other

Internet methods can only help increase your chances of meeting

who you are looking for.

If you are the more social type then why not organise your own

event? It’s not hard and it’s a great way to meet new people. Many

personals sites will accept events from members, and will advertise

them on your behalf. Let your imagination run wild and put on

something creative, who knows it may even turn you into the most

popular person on the personals site.
